I got Toby from Pecan Farms in Mayflower, Arkansas. There are breeders who live closer, but I specifically wanted a tri-color and that was the closet breeder who had one. He's just the best dog ever. I think the breeder prefers her dogs to be show dogs, but his markings aren't correct so he isn't eligible to show. I didn't want to show so I'm OK with that. We have Toby and just rescued Henry, who is a Pem. From my experience, Cardis are a shyer than Pems, but both are great dogs. Good luck to your mom finding her Cardi! I am glad you are not naming the new puppy Penny, as that is an extremely common name for all reddish-brown dogs. You would meet lots of Golden retrievers as well as corgis with that name. Foxy, Shorty and Stretch are also common pet corgi names, I've found. Preeti is nice because everyone can pronounce it, and it shows your Indian roots. Is Winslow-Porter the breeder's name?
